Whether you’re a freelancer, contract worker, sole proprietor or small business owner, you will need to present the following documents with your home …Bank Statement Loan Requirements. Must provide 12 months of consecutive bank statements from the same account. 10% down payment required with mortgage insurance. Up to 90% max LTV. 680 minimum credit score. 45% maximum debt-to-income ratio. $1,250,000 maximum loan amount, $175,000 minimum*. Must escrow for taxes and insurance.When it comes to home improvement projects, one of the most expensive and important investments you can make is replacing your roof. First, it helps to have a lot of cash on hand. Because the irregular income of self-employed people can make banks nervous, you'll want to show them that you can make the mortgage payments even without that income coming in. Try to have a year's worth of mortgage payments in a savings account.You are self-employed when you perform work for others (e.g. provide a service) under a contract for service. Like VA loans, USDA loans require zero down payment. Bank Statement Loans. A bank statement loan lets self employed applicants apply for a home loan using bank statements instead of W-2s, tax returns, or pay stubs to prove their income.
